A group of moms celebrating ladys night are forced to fight for their lives when their quiet town is overrun by a ravenous horde of flesh eating corpses. Will they be able to meet up with their husbands, save their children who are away at summer camp and make it home in time for dinner? Watch Milfs Vs. Zombies and find out!
